The linkage of the plasma protein (GI-1) and hooded loci has been determined from backcross progeny of the initial crosses Long Evans/Orl ร— BN/Orl and Long Evans/Orl x Fatty/Orl. The two sets of data show a significant linkage heterogeneity with, respectively, 5.0-t-2.8 and 15.1+\_3.0 recombination.
